COURTS v. ECONOMIC OPPORT. AUTH., ETC.

No. CV477-173.

451 F.Supp. 587 (1978)

Paul COURTS, Plaintiff, v. ECONOMIC OPPORTUNITY AUTHORITY FOR SAVANNAH-CHATHAM COUNTY AREA, INC., Defendant.

United States District Court, S. D. Georgia, Savannah Division.

May 17, 1978.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Edward R. Downs, Jr. and Charles W. Bell, Savannah, Ga., for plaintiff.

Aaron L. Buchsbaum, Savannah, Ga., for defendant.


OPINION

LAWRENCE, District Judge.

I

The plaintiff, Paul Courts, was discharged as Project Director of the Veterans' Outreach Center on June 9, 1977. The complaint alleges that he was wrongfully discharged for exercising his First Amendment rights and was denied procedural due process. He seeks reinstatement through mandatory injunctive relief and also compensatory damages.
